About DYOR

Insight Digital Partners II, identified by the ticker DYOR, is a blank check company established on July 11, 2025. Headquartered in New York, the company was strategically formed with the exclusive objective of identifying and consummating a business combination with one or more private entities. This encompasses a wide range of potential transactions, including mergers, capital stock exchanges, asset acquisitions, stock purchases, reorganizations, and other similar strategic initiatives. As a special purpose acquisition company (SPAC), Insight Digital Partners II does not have any operating history or generate revenue until it completes an initial business combination. The company's success hinges on its management team's ability to identify an attractive target with strong growth potential and negotiate favorable terms for the transaction. Upon identifying a target, Insight Digital Partners II will conduct thorough due diligence and seek shareholder approval for the proposed business combination. If approved, the target company will become a publicly traded entity, and Insight Digital Partners II will cease to exist as a separate entity. The ultimate goal is to deliver substantial returns to investors through the successful identification and integration of a high-growth business.

What does Insight Digital Partners II do?

Insight Digital Partners II is a special purpose acquisition company, or SPAC. Its sole purpose is to raise capital through an initial public offering and then use that capital to acquire a private company, effectively taking that private company public without the traditional IPO process. DYOR does not have any operations of its own; its value is derived from its ability to find a suitable acquisition target and successfully complete a merger, acquisition, or similar business combination. The company's success depends heavily on the expertise and network of its management team in identifying and evaluating potential targets.

What are the main risks for DYOR?

The main risks for Insight Digital Partners II are inherent to its nature as a SPAC. These include the risk of not finding a suitable merger target within the given timeframe, which could lead to the liquidation of the company and a return of capital to shareholders. There is also the risk that shareholders may not approve the proposed merger, or that the target company's performance may not meet expectations post-merger. Regulatory changes and increased competition in the SPAC market also pose risks. Investors should be aware of these risks before investing in DYOR.
